Overview

Junior Field Service Engineer – Wireless CCTV Ltd – North London (field-based role; travel from home base to customer locations).

Base pay range

Note: this reflects pay range guidance; actual pay is based on skills and experience. Do you have a passion for technology and problem-solving? Would you thrive in a dynamic field-based role? We are currently looking for a Junior Field Service Engineer to join our busy team in North London. In this role, you will be responsible for servicing, maintaining, and providing technical support for WCCTV Rapid Deployment CCTV Towers. This field-based position will see you travelling to various locations from your home base, ensuring our cutting-edge systems are functioning optimally. You will diagnose faults, document processes, and contribute to delivering first-class service to customers.

Responsibilities
  • Servicing, maintaining and providing technical support for WCCTV Rapid Deployment CCTV Towers.
  • Travel to customer sites from home base to ensure systems are functioning optimally.
  • Diagnose faults and document corrective actions and processes.
  • Maintain a strong commitment to quality and efficiency in service delivery.
Junior Field Service Engineer Requirements
  • Full, clean UK driving licence
  • Manual dexterity – ability to assemble and fix electronic equipment to a prescribed standard
  • Proven experience in fault finding, commissioning and maintenance of electrical equipment
  • HNC level or equivalent in Electrical/Electronic Engineering
  • Knowledge of stock control processes
  • Background in Electronics, preferably in a technology service environment, with understanding of analytical applications
  • Previous technical experience in a field engineer, field technician or white goods technician role is desirable but not essential
  • Previous experience within the CCTV or alarm field is desirable; any technical background knowledge is favoured
Junior Field Service Engineer Benefits
  • Annual salary of £25,000 to £29,000 depending on experience
  • Ongoing learning and development, including internal and external training with nationally recognised accreditations (EUSR, PASMA, IPAF)
  • Quarterly pay increases in line with installations pay structure
  • 25 days annual leave (plus bank holidays) increasing with length of service
  • Private healthcare and dental care schemes, wellness and mental health support services
  • Company pension scheme with employer contributions increasing with length of service
  • Access to retail discounts via Mintago
Meet the Organisation

WCCTV, founded in 2001 in the UK, is the market leader in rapid deployment, mobile surveillance systems built to deliver video securely and efficiently via 4G LTE networks. Recognised as one of the UK’s Fastest Growing Technology Companies, we invest in our employees and are scaling to meet demand.
